Output 5903e2269ab71b037c887f3bf20c62fce6d95c17755ba0e2c8d6d08c33c215c9:116

value
19676212
script pubkey
OP_0 OP_PUSHBYTES_20 95ae6c4e39e918d4e637f7f6a0396f7308f70b47
address
bc1qjkhxcn3eayvdfe3h7lm2qwt0wvy0wz68d5l6qx
transaction
5903e2269ab71b037c887f3bf20c62fce6d95c17755ba0e2c8d6d08c33c215c9
spent
true